#ccdb94 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ccdb94 is composed of 80% red, 85.9% green and 58%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.4%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 72.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.7% and a lightness of 72%. #ccdb94 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#99b729.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#ccdb94 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ccdb94 has RGB values of R:204, G:219, B:148 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 13425556.
